The story of Fannie J. Bradley began in 1858 in Walker Springs, Alabama. Fannie J. Bradley married Thomas Tom Bruce Gwin, and had children including Charles Waldron Gwin, Claudia Mae Gwin, Ed Gwin, Elbert Bruce Gwin, James Dale Gwin, Jimmie Deas Gwin, Lemmie Lynette Gwin, Mary Alice Gwin, Robert Edward Gwin, Thomas B Gwin, Thomas Blanchard Gwin, William Harry Gwin. Fannie J. Bradley passed away in 1942 in Mobile, Mobile County, Alabama, United States of America.
